Greek and Turkish distributors for CardioTech:
This article was originally published in Clinica
Executive Summary
CardioTech has appointed distributors in both Greece and Turkey in a move that bridges the gap between its European and Middle Eastern marketing. The hiring of Medical Horizons in Greece and Star Medical in Turkey to distribute Woburn, Massachusetts-based CardioTech's polyurethane vascular access grafts, reflects the company's belief that the eastward growth of the EU is likely to give further opportunities.
